Output c3d4f14acc3ada9c1e3bea0b5262a89e643674cb75e9ffa7d30d3796c5e20cf0:0

value
622588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5662b21bd11be269f63319d21e085c9540a3ea1a OP_EQUAL
address
39ZnGYLpy6KRiuXDa2MfV7d9T8WxFX9QoW
transaction
c3d4f14acc3ada9c1e3bea0b5262a89e643674cb75e9ffa7d30d3796c5e20cf0
spent
true